  2 21                           EXPLANATION
  2 22    This bill amends Code chapter 184 which establishes the
  2 23 Iowa egg council.  The bill eliminates a number of
  2 24 requirements relating to the administration of the council.
  2 25 It eliminates a provision prohibiting a member of the council
  2 26 from serving more than two complete consecutive terms.  It
  2 27 eliminates a requirement that the chairperson or other officer
  2 28 of the council must serve a one-year term.  It provides for
  2 29 the powers and duties of the council, including by becoming a
  2 30 member of organizations and funding research and education
  2 31 programs.  It rewrites a provision prohibiting the council
  2 32 selling eggs or egg machinery.  It eliminates a requirement
  2 33 that prohibits a member of the council from being a salaried
  2 34 employee of an organization or agency receiving moneys from
  2 35 the council.  It eliminates a provision providing that council
  3  1 expenses and bond premiums must be paid from assessments.
